The Hidden Truth: Why 80% of Executive Jobs Never Hit the Job Boards
In this power-packed episode, Mike O'Neill sits down with Gina Riley, a distinguished executive career strategist whose expertise spans corporate HR at Intel and executive search at Talents Group. With over two decades of placing C-suite leaders, Gina shares game-changing insights from her upcoming book "Qualified Isn't Enough" that will transform how senior leaders approach their career advancement.
Drawing from her extensive experience placing top executives in CEO, COO, and CFO roles, Gina reveals why traditional job hunting methods fail today's leaders. She shares a remarkable case study of how one VP turned his 25-year career into a 25% salary increase by mastering what she calls "the percolating job market" - where eight out of 10 executive positions are filled before they're ever advertised.
Key Insights to Look Out For:
• The strategic shift in executive hiring: Why having 800+ applicants for one role has changed how companies select top talent
• The three-column framework that helps leaders identify and leverage their unique value proposition
• How one executive's 80 strategic social posts in six months led to instant credibility in a new organization
